[TYPO3-german] Problem: Warum gehen meine Bedingungen nicht?
Andreas Balzer
typo3 at andreas-balzer.de
Tue Dec 25 13:03:32 CET 2007
Hallo :)
Ich möchte die Ausgabe von tt_content spaltenbedingt anders ausschauen
lassen. Dazu habe ich den untenstehenden Code programmiert, doch leider
erhalte ich bei page.512 keine Ausgabe, obwohl die zweite Spalte Inhalt
hat. page.512 = HTML .. page.512.value = Hallo funktioniert aber.
Btw: der gleiche Post ist in der engl. Mailingliste (How to modify
tt_content correctly? und unter gleichem Titel auf typo3.net. Leider
konnte mir bisher keiner antworten :-/)
Grüße,
Andreas
Hier ist der Code:
tt_content_temp < tt_content
tt_content > #tt_content loeschen
tt_content = CASE #eine Bedingung einbauen
tt_content.key.field = colPos #die die Spalte ueberprueft
#tt_content.0 = CASE #spalte 0 (Mitte): Bedienung auf CE TYP
#tt_content.0.key.field = CType
#tt_content.0.
#tt_content.1 = CASE #spalte 1 (Unter dem Menue):
Bedienung auf CE TYP
#tt_content.1.key.field = CType
#tt_content.2 = CASE #spalte 2 (Rechts) (Linke
Seitenleiste): Bedienung auf CE TYP
#tt_content.2.key.field = CType
#tt_content.3 = CASE #spalte 3 (Rand/Border) (Rechte
Seitenleiste) : Bedienung auf CE TYP
#tt_content.3.key.field = CType
tt_content.0 < tt_content_temp
tt_content.0.text.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.text.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.image.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.image.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.textpic.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.textpic.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.bullets.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.bullets.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.table.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.table.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.uploads.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.uploads.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.multimedia.10.wrap = <div
class="SpalteBorderKastenBox"><div class="SpalteBorderKastenHeadline">
| </div>
tt_content.0.multimedia.20.wrap = <div
class="SpalteBorderKastenContent"> | </div></div>
tt_content.0.mailform.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.mailform.20.wrap = <div class="SpalteBorderKastenContent">
| </div></div>
tt_content.0.search.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.search.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.login.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.login.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.menu.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.menu.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.shortcut.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.shortcut.20.wrap = <div class="SpalteBorderKastenContent">
| </div></div>
tt_content.0.list.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.list.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.html.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.html.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.0.default.10.wrap = <div class="SpalteBorderKastenBox"><div
class="SpalteBorderKastenHeadline"> | </div>
tt_content.0.default.20.wrap = <div class="SpalteBorderKastenContent"> |
</div></div>
tt_content.1 < tt_content_temp
tt_content.2 < tt_content_temp
tt_content.3 < tt_content_temp
page.512 < styles.content.getRight
More information about the TYPO3-german
mailing list